Output b23dc3ce2a898d5514f2440abec96b5fb99ed0dde94d9a3b3999096d2fbb8b92:5

value
51038902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68f754776ceb3b2c8d008829829065de269f7571 OP_EQUAL
address
MHUAoAcZGdHpq5HSPqWLjvnNd6PHNDWz6b
transaction
b23dc3ce2a898d5514f2440abec96b5fb99ed0dde94d9a3b3999096d2fbb8b92
spent
true